Description
Does it have good bones? What? A wise man once said, "Look for a home with good bones in a desirable neighborhood and you won't go wrong." Well, I'm no Orthopedist but this nostalgic dwelling seems to fit that description. Sharing the same birthday as our beloved State, this humble home was built to last. In fact, it has been a comfortable home to three generations of one family. The minute you step inside you will reminisce and say to yourself, "This looks like my grandma's house." And that is because it was. For many of us, our grandparents lived in a single wall, post and pier home just like this. Your typical bread and butter house in dynamic Pearl City. What you see is what you get. Functionality, lots of space, and versatility. Nothing overly fancy yet grandma and grandpa were able to host many joyful family celebrations and create lifelong memories - priceless. A great value and an even better investment for years to come. So, does it have good bones? Yes! Listen to the wise man - very seldom is he wrong.

About Waiau
Aiea & Pearlridge are often lumped together in Oahu real estate surveys for the obvious reason that they are so close together. So much so that any dividing line set down quickly runs into trouble somewhere. There's no acknowledged definitive point where one becomes the other. In spite of that, the two are distinctly different, so your preferences in a home will make clear where you should be looking.
